Site logo
Description

Auto Doctor - Kekirawa is a local automotive repair shop located in Kekirawa, Sri Lanka. Known for its practical service and commitment to customer satisfaction, the workshop offers a range of vehicle maintenance and repair services, catering to the needs of the local community.

 

Services

Car Repair And Maintenance Service, Electrical Repair, Mechanical Repairs

Service Parts are available On-Location?

No

Location
  • Auto Doctor - Kekirawa, Kekirawa, Sri Lanka

    Coordinates: 8.05330, 80.58402

Social Networks
  • No comments yet.
  • Add a review